Main purpose of the role As our HR Generalist, you’ll play a key role in supporting employees and managers across the business. You’ll manage a diverse range of HR activities from recruitment and onboarding to employee relations, engagement initiatives, and…
Are you a people person with strong communication skills and great attention to detail? We’re looking for a proactive and organised individual to join our Staff Planning team. In this role, you’ll be responsible for monitoring and reporting on all…